Description
This is a Sources Sought Notice (SS) for Market Research Only.

NAVSUP Fleet Logistics Center is issuing this Sources Sought Notice to determine the availability of potential sources for Cap Assembly, Qty: 56, at Trident Refit Facility (TRF) Kings Bay, GA. Additional detailed information is provided on the attached draft Description of Requirement (DOR). As part of its market research, Naval Supply Systems Command (NAVSUP) Fleet Logistics Center Jacksonville (FLCJ) is issuing this notice to determine the availability of contractors capable of fulfilling the Government’s requirements. The Government may use the responses to this notice for information and planning purposes. The material description describes only the currently contemplated possible scope of supplies and may vary from the work scope in a final DOR included in any Request for Quotes (RFQ).
In accordance with MIL-C-24368/5 (NAVY) Connector Assemblies

Delivery: 30 September 2023 or 30 Days ARO

This notice does not constitute a request for proposal, request for quote or invitation to bid.
The intent of this notice is to identify potential offerors for market research purposes and to determine whether to set-aside the requirement for WOMEN-OWNED SMALL BUSINESS.

A firm-fixed price contract is anticipated. Offerors possessing the requisite skills, resources and capabilities necessary to perform the stated requirement are invited to respond to this notice via the submission of a capability statement. Please restrict all responses to non-proprietary information. Capable offerors are also invited to submit feedback on their ability to provide stable fair and reasonable price quotes, and any concerns about the use of a firm fixed price contract.

Submissions should include the following information: (1) Company name, address, POC name, phone number, fax number and email address; (2) Contractor CAGE Code; (3) Business; (4) Salient characteristics of the supplies offered, in accordance with the attached DOR.

Submissions are not to exceed 4 pages in length.
All technical questions and inquiries may be submitted with the response and shall be prepared using Times New Roman font no larger than 12 point.

A cover page containing the company’s name ,address, Cage code, DUNS, years in business, affiliate
information, parent company, joint venture partners, NAICS code 332919, business size of 750 employees, Government business point-of-contact name, phone number, and email address.

All submissions are required to be submitted via email to Kenneth Brown at kenneth.b.brown24.civ@us.navy.mil no later than 4:00 PM Eastern Time on 17 March 2023.

Disclaimer and Important Note. This notice does not obligate the Government to award a contact or otherwise
pay for the information provided in response.
The Government reserves the right to use information provided by
respondents for any purpose deemed necessary and legally appropriate. Any organization responding to this notice should ensure that its response is complete and sufficiently detailed to allow the Government to determine organization’s qualifications to perform the work. Respondents are advised that the Government is under no obligation to acknowledge receipt of the information received or provide feedback to respondents with respect to any information submitted.
